"Robbie's Trail through Adoption - Adult Guide" (ISBN: 978-1-935831-05-1) is part of an educational, dialogue-opening series for kids. The complete series consists of this adult guide, "Robbie's Trail through Adoption - Activity Book" (ISBN: 978-1-935831-04-4) and either the "closed adoption" story ("Robbie's Trail through Adoption," ISBN: 978-1-935831-03-7) or the "open adoption" story ("Robbie's Trail through Open Adoption," ISBN: 978-1-935831-06-8). These pieces, sold separately, are designed to work together to help adoption-eligible children communicate better with their adoptive parents and child welfare professionals. Though not intended as adoptive parent training, "Robbie's Trail through Adoption - Adult Guide" contains a wealth of background information, several tips for helping adoption-eligible children and perhaps much-needed perspective about adoption-eligible children in general. Additionally, this piece includes instructions for facilitating the exercises in "Robbie's Trail through Adoption - Activity Book," talking points and answers when applicable. The Robbie Rabbit stories and their supplemental materials are designed specifically for foster parents, adoptive parents and/or caseworkers who want to: (1) Help a foster child and/or an adoption-eligible child adjust better to tough changes in life; (2) Promote communication between the child and the important people in his life; and (3) Gain insight into a child's feelings and interpretation of the world around him.
